    Symmetry is worth more than precision

    A symmetric matrix gives up its eigenvalues to full accuracy however ill-conditioned it is. An unsymmetric one can move them by the eighth root of a perturbation, so the rounding involved in merely storing the matrix shifts the spectrum by a hundredth.
